Definition
  1. Verb:
    • To talk big / to boast / to brag: The primary meaning of "nói hoẹt" is to speak in an exaggerated, boastful, or arrogant manner, often making claims that are not true or are greatly inflated.
    • To bluff / to talk nonsense: It can also mean to say things that are intended to deceive or impress, lacking substance or truthfulness.
Usage Examples
  • Verb:
    • Đừng tin anh ta, anh ta chỉ đang nói hoẹt thôi. (Don't believe him, he's just talking big.)
    • Cậu ấy thích nói hoẹt về thành tích của mình. (He likes to boast about his achievements.)
    • Họ nói hoẹt về một hợp đồng lớn nhưng chẳng thật cả. (They bluffed about a big contract, but nothing was real.)
Advanced Usage
  • The term is highly colloquial and informal, often carrying a negative connotation of dishonesty or empty talk. It is used to criticize someone's speech as untrustworthy or pretentious.
Variants and Related Words
  • Nói khoác (v): to brag, to boast. This is a very close synonym.

    • Thằng hay nói khoác chuyện đi du lịch. (The boy often brags about traveling.)
  • Khoác lác (v): to brag, to exaggerate.

    • Anh ấy khoác lác về chuyến phiêu lưu của mình. (He bragged about his adventure.)

Related Idioms
  • Nói phét: This is a nearly identical idiom meaning to talk big or tell tall tales.
    • Ông ấy nói phét về tài sản của mình. (He talked big about his wealth.)
